The New York State Community Action Association is pleased to offer a webinar on Financial Social Work. This session will feature Reeta Wolfsohn, CMSW, the founder of the Financial Social Work discipline, who will explain the basic Financial Social Work concepts and skills for engaging men and women in developing a healthier relationship with their money, in order to better manage their money and their lives.
Financial Social Work is an experiential, multidisciplinary process with a psychosocial focus for social workers and non-social workers which engages clients in identifying the underlying money values and beliefs which contribute to their financial problems.
